Diabetes Mellitus, Nanotechnology, Intestinal Microbiota, InsulinAbstract
Diabetes mellitus is a chronic metabolic disease that is marked by inadequate glucose control that leads to eventual complications in the cardiovascular, renal, neurological, and ocular systems. The conventional approaches to treatment, such as insulin injections, oral hypoglycemic drugs, and structured lifestyle changes, continue to be the predominant approaches to treatment. However, the techniques are commonly limited so as to contain the symptoms and not achieve a long-lasting remission or to cure the causes of the disease. This has altered the field of science in the recent past, where creative approaches towards treatment have been given focus to change or even reverse the stages of disease. Stem cell interventions have the potential to cure pancreatic β-cells, and genetic therapy is meant to fix the genetic defects that lead to the disease. Immunotherapy transplantation is being undertaken to protect the β-cells in diabetes type 1 diabetes, and nanotechnology and smart insulin delivery systems can provide more precise glycemic control. In addition, the intestinal microbiota modulation has also become one of the promising adjunctive mechanisms. This review gives these new methodologies, the current status of these methodologies, and the possibilities of these methodologies in the management of diabetes.
